バージョン選択

フォーラム

メニュー

オンライン状況

56 人のユーザが現在オンラインです。 (43 人のユーザが フォーラム を参照しています。)
登録ユーザ: 0
ゲスト: 56
もっと...

サイト内検索

質問 > 管理機能 > プラグイン無効、削除時にエラー発生。

管理機能

新規スレッドを追加する

スレッド表示 | 新しいものから 前のトピック | 次のトピック | 下へ
投稿者 スレッド
one
投稿日時: 2018/10/14 23:31
対応状況: −−−
半人前
登録日: 2018/10/14
居住地:
投稿: 13
プラグイン無効、削除時にエラー発生。
[EC-CUBE]4.0
[レンタルサーバ]自社SV
[OS]CentOS release 6.10
[PHP]7.1.23
[データベース]MySQL 10.2.2-MariaDB
[WEBサーバ]nginx/1.14.0
[ブラウザ] Firefox 62.0.3
[導入プラグインの有無]無
[カスタマイズの有無] なし
[現象]

dtb_productに項目追加を行うプラグインを作成しています。

ユーザー独自プラグインにて、プラグインを無効化した際、システムエラーが発生。「ログイン画面へ」のURLが"https://localhost/admin/"となっており、TOPへ戻れない。(プラグインの無効化はできている)。
再度、管理画面へログイン後、ユーザー独自プラグインよりプラグインを削除した際、システムエラーが発生。(プラグインの削除はできている)。

【無効時のエラーログ】
[2018-10-14 XX:XX:XX] admin.ERROR [N/A] [cece6a0] [N/A] [Eccube\Log\Logger:log:64] - システムエラーが発生しました。 ["Property Eccube\\Entity\\Product::$add_col_name does not exist","/eccube_root/vendor/doctrine/persistence/lib/Doctrine/Common/Persistence/Mapping/RuntimeReflectionService.php",63,"#0 /eccube_root/vendor/doctrine/persistence/lib/Doctrine/Common/Persistence/Mapping/RuntimeReflectionService.php(63): ReflectionProperty->__construct('Eccube\\\\Entity\\\\P...', 'add_col...')\n#1


【削除時のエラーログ】
[2018-10-14 XX:XX:XX] admin.ERROR [d927a31c2b61611181097744763e7d98] [205c240] [N/A] [Eccube\Log\Logger:log:64] - システムエラーが発生しました。 ["File mapping drivers must have a valid directory path, however the given path [/eccube_root/app/Plugin/CustumPlugin/Entity] seems to be incorrect!","/eccube_root/vendor/doctrine/persistence/lib/Doctrine/Common/Persistence/Mapping/MappingException.php",49,"#0 /eccube_root/vendor/doctrine/persistence/lib/Doctrine/Common/Persistence/Mapping/Driver/AnnotationDriver.php(198): Doctrine\\Common\\Persistence\\Mapping\\MappingException::fileMappingDriversRequireConfiguredDirectoryPath('[/eccube_roo...')\n#1


エラー回避の対応方法を教えていただけないでしょうか?
nanasess
投稿日時: 2018/10/15 9:38
対応状況: −−−
登録日: 2006/9/9
居住地:
投稿: 2303
Re: プラグイン無効、削除時にエラー発生。
Doctrine のメタデータと Symfony Container のキャッシュに矛盾が生じている状況と思われます。

以下を実行してみるといかがでしょうか?

php bin/console cache:clear --no-warmup --env=<APP_ENV の値>
one
投稿日時: 2018/10/16 0:03
対応状況: 保留
半人前
登録日: 2018/10/14
居住地:
投稿: 13
Re: プラグイン無効、削除時にエラー発生。
php bin/console cache:clear --no-warmup --env=prod


キャッシュは消えているようですが、エラー発生は解決に至りませんでした。
スレッド表示 | 新しいものから 前のトピック | 次のトピック | トップ


 



ログイン


EC-CUBE公式 Amazon Payプラグイン

統計情報

総メンバー数は88,290名です
総投稿数は109,689件です

投稿数ランキング

1
seasoft
7365
2
468
3217
3
AMUAMU
2712
4
nanasess
2303
5
umebius
2085
6
yuh
1818
7
h_tanaka
1610
8
red
1568
9
mcontact
1240
10
tsuji
958
11
fukap
907
12
shutta
835
13
tao_s
796
14 ramrun 789
15 karin 689
16 sumida 641
17
homan
633
18 DELIGHT 572
19
patapata
502
20
flealog
485


ネットショップの壺

EC-CUBEインテグレートパートナー

Copyright© EC-CUBE CO.,LTD. All Rights Reserved.